Browsing the Recuperation Process



As you browse the recuperation procedure after refractive surgical treatment, it's necessary to follow your specialist's guidelines very closely to make certain the best possible end result.

You'll likely experience some pain and obscured vision initially, which is normal. Rest your eyes as long as feasible, staying clear of screens and brilliant lights for the initial few days.

Don't neglect to utilize the suggested eye drops to avoid dry skin and promote healing. Use sunglasses outdoors to safeguard your eyes from UV rays.

It's essential to avoid massaging your eyes and follow any type of task restrictions your doctor suggests, particularly in the first week.



Maintain all follow-up appointments to monitor your recovery progression, and don't be reluctant to connect to your doctor with any kind of issues.

Realistic Expectations: Outcomes and Limitations



Adhering to refractive surgical treatment, it's important to understand what you can realistically expect concerning your vision results. Lots of patients achieve 20/25 vision or far better, however best vision isn't ensured. Some might still require glasses for certain tasks, like analysis or driving at evening.

It's essential to have realistic expectations about the possibility for minor vision variations throughout the recovery process.

Additionally, various elements such as age, pre-existing conditions, and the type of surgical procedure can affect your results. While problems are uncommon, they can occur, so talking about these dangers with your doctor is crucial.
